WebMar 10, 2024 · Coconut oil is a good option for sautéing vegetables and even light pan-frying. It's not ideal for deep-frying though: Coconut oil has a smoke point of around 350˚ to 400˚. Keep in mind that refined coconut oil generally has a higher smoke point than unrefined coconut oil. WebApr 12, 2024 · Can coconut oil be used to grease a baking pan? 5. Coconut oil can also be used to grease baking pans. Because coconut oil has a relatively high smoke point, it can also be used to grease cake pans, muffin tins, and baking dishes. Use a pastry brush or paper towel to spread a thin coating over the surface of bakeware.
